I also am getting a new work vehicle that will be a large Mercedes Sprinter van with no windows so I've been looking and I can't find anything like the rear view setups we had as drivers. Everything I have been able to find are only "backup cameras" that seem to only turn on when in reverse, always have the backing-scale graphics, and seem to always mount to the license plate. I'd love to get a kit that fits the vehicle in the same fashion as the Package Cars and I was hoping someone may have some info on where to find something like that.

You can wire them up to be on all the time, not just for going in reverse.

Teh interweb search isn't broken on my end.

Thurr arr kitz both on eBay n A-zon dat mounts to the high mount brake light or stand alone...

And monitor choice of integrated with the rearview mirror or a big square screen

Wired or wireless, but I'll choose wired especially if u are getting an extended version of that van
